Indeed. Except that, in the functional mode, org-babel shows me output
of only the last command, and not the intermediate commands.
I am not too happy with that. When I do my data analysis, sometimes a
program gives out several outputs. Let me see how would I handle that
in the functional mode.

Aloha Vikas,
Here is one way to see intermediate values in functional mode.
#+srcname: vikas-x
#+begin_src R
x<-c(1:5)
#+end_src
#+results: vikas-x
| 1 |
| 2 |
| 3 |
| 4 |
| 5 |
#+srcname: vikas-y
#+begin_src R :var x=vikas-x
y<-x^2
#+end_src
#+results: vikas-y
| 1 |
| 4 |
| 9 |
| 16 |
| 25 |
#+BEGIN_SRC R :results value :var x= vikas-x :var y= vikas-y :exports
both
data.frame(x,y)
#+END_SRC
#+results:
| 1 | 1 |
| 2 | 4 |
| 3 | 9 |
| 4 | 16 |
| 5 | 25 |
